Teen, senior friendships forged through tech help group
Many hugs and friendly banter were exchanged this week as about a dozen Bellefontaine High School students and Green Hills Community residents parted ways at the senior living facility, with the promise to, “See you again soon.”
The Techy Teens and Savvy Seniors group formed this school year as a way for the high school pupils to assist the older adults with “how to” advice for utilizing various forms of technology — from smart phones to electronic tablets and computers.
They first met on a monthly basis, and more recently, the BHS DECA senior marketing students have visited the 6557 U.S. S. Route 68, West Liberty, center nearly every week to join more than 20 seniors in various activities.
Along the way, fast friendships have formed, despite an age difference of about 50 years between the seniors citizens in their 70s, 80s and 90s, and the 17- and 18-year-old students.
At the latest session, Green Hills Garden Home resident Nancy L. Leonard asked students Autumn Cooper and Jenna Fannin about their plans for next year, and said she’d love to visit them at college or at their workplace.
“I hope they enjoy us as much as we enjoy them,” the 75-year-old said. “They are great people — they are young and intelligent, talkative and interactive. We like to hear about what they’re up to, what they’re doing and their activities.”
“She is so funny; I enjoy talking with her, too,” Autumn said of Ms. Leonard. “We’ve loved getting to know the seniors here.”
